For the 2026 school year, there are 4 public preschools serving 1,007 students in Boone County, IA.
The top-ranked public preschools in Boone County, IA are Ogden Elementary School and United Community School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Boone County, IA public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 80% (versus the Iowa public pre school average of 73%), and reading proficiency score of 82% (versus the 69% statewide average). Pre schools in Boone County have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Iowa public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 9%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Iowa public preschool average of 28% (majority Hispanic).
